Coming in at No. 4 is Tampa Bay Buccaneers receiver Mike Evans. Evans will face off against the Cowboys star in Week 1, and Diggs will look to repeat his success against the Bucs pass-catcher.

Last season, Diggs held Evans to just 15 yards on two catches, while also recording an interception. He is expected to primarily shadow the star receiver in their matchup, and the task could be a little tougher this season with more targets likely to be on the way for Evans.

The Bucs have lost some pass-catchers over the off-season including wide receiver Antonio Brown and tight end Rob Gronkowski (tentative to change). They did add tight end Cade Otton in the draft and wide receiver Russell Gage in free agency, but only the latter will be considered a legit contributor in year one for now.

With how the receiver room has changed over the offseason, Evans should be expecting even more targets this upcoming season. This may be true especially in Week 1 due to receiver Chris Godwin likely not being available. Expect Diggs vs. Evans to be a hot topic leading up to the season, as the ball may be coming their way often.
